Plastic pitch : Mon Aug 17, 2015 5:55 pm  
I know this may upset the Widnes fans but my team Hull KR are next up at your place on Sunday.

The R L sanctioned the playing surface at Widnes while I would agree if every elite team in the super league had the same I would say no problem. The point is how can one while the other eleven teams play on grass.
The advantage is obvious to every man and his dog except the RL.

I know we usually get beat at your place and probably the same on Sunday, this is not a go at your club but we play in summer mostly and can you recall the last match postponed on grass ?

Another point for the RL why are we playing on Sunday before Wembley whilst Leeds have 8 days to prepare ????
I seem to recall earlier this year we had to move from Sunday to Friday to accommodate another super league club.

Re: Plastic pitch : Mon Aug 17, 2015 10:07 pm  
I don't think anybody else has one in Super League mainly because of the initial cost, i think it was reported Steve O'connor spent half a million of his own money on it. It doesn't bother me, we play fast entertaining rugby on it and from what I've seen over the past few seasons quite a lot of the other super league players like it. Were also not unbeatable on it, Leeds have beaten us a fair few times on it up until this season as have others.

Should be a good one Sunday.

Re: Plastic pitch : Thu Aug 20, 2015 12:21 am  
When the iPitch was erected - Widnes written to all clubs inviting them to partake in training sessions on the surface in the lead up to their games on the pitch. I'm not sure if one team has ever taken up on the offer.

Do the infamous hills at Batley (and Fev?) give those sides an unfair advantage?

Widnes are playing by the rules.
